Navalni restarted his political movement

People related to the Russian opposition leader Alexey Navalny They proclaimed a national protest movement with the apparent aim of taking advantage of the discontent that had permeated part of society as a result of the sequential occupation of Ukraine and, more recently, the partial mobilization of the population.

One of Navalni’s main advisers, Ivan ZhdanovHe argued in a video posted on social networks that there is “a unique situation that has not happened in recent years” in Russia. “The silent majority has woken up. Putin woke him upconvicted.

The Russian government estimates that it is more. 200,000 reservists were recruited as a result of the partial mobilization, which also led to tens of thousands fleeing Russia.. Authorities arrested more than 2,400 people for participating in the demonstrations, according to the OVD advocacy group, and the Levada Center estimates that seven out of ten citizens are afraid.

In this context, with Navalni serving a sentence for fraud and their organization being shut down after being classified as “extremist”, according to the Bloomberg news agency, Navalni’s entourage seeks to relaunch a network that will act in secret, trying to avoid government pressure.

Some of Navalni’s allies are currently in exile. but they aim to find partners within Russia and appeal to lawyers, graphic designers and people with the ability to print and distribute brochures.

Leonid Volkov, with recent events, The ‘myth’ that ‘Putin stands for stability’ dropped and “any regime change means war.” “The unthinkable has happened: war and destruction have come to Russia,” he said.
